Output d804331dbef87eed01cab92ac5f6f402427669d7b9a8e5c331c154a3a67c0e68:2

value
2625030
script pubkey
OP_0 OP_PUSHBYTES_20 90174be9e6520187eb60f16f2ad55ea0736897cf
address
bc1qjqt5h60x2gqc06mq79hj44275pek39703jnhkd
transaction
d804331dbef87eed01cab92ac5f6f402427669d7b9a8e5c331c154a3a67c0e68
spent
true